Nottingham biographical information

Name: Andre Nottingham
Address: Did not provide
Neighborhood of residence: Did not provide
Date of birth: Did not provide
Occupation: College administrator
Education: Posses a dual bachelor’s degree in Economics and Business Studies from the State University of New York (SUNY) College at Buffalo. Additionally, obtained a master’s degree in Student Personnel Administration from the same institution and pursued coursework at the University of Maryland, Baltimore County leading toward the doctorate in Public Policy.
Marital status, children: Married with two children
Number of years you have lived in Prince George’s County: 17
Previous elected/campaign experience: Did not provide
Committee/board memberships: Held executive leadership positions in the various Parent Associations and/or Parent Teacher Student Associations (PTSA’s) at children’s schools. Was appointed by former governor Parris Glendenning to serve on the Citizen’s Review for Children which reviewed out of home placement for children in the foster care system in Prince George’s County. Served as a member of the Board of Director’s for Community Ministry of Prince George’s County.
